Core Viewpoint - The establishment of the Shijiazhuang International Land Port as a collection center for China-Europe freight trains marks a significant step in enhancing logistics efficiency and supporting the Belt and Road Initiative [1][2]. Group 1: Development of the Collection Center - Shijiazhuang has long lacked a collection center for China-Europe freight trains, leading to dispersed quality cargo and low logistics efficiency [1]. - In 2025, Shijiazhuang International Land Port was approved as the collection center for the North China region, reflecting the importance of the proposal submitted by Liu Ruiling, a member of the National Committee of the Chinese People's Political Consultative Conference [1]. Group 2: Operational Achievements - In 2025, Shijiazhuang International Land Port operated 1,282 China-Europe freight trains, a year-on-year increase of 52.8%, transporting over 1.6 million tons of goods valued at over 15 billion yuan [2]. - Despite these achievements, there are still challenges in expanding port functions and ensuring high-quality development of the China-Europe freight trains [2].
